A company produces items in small batches and requires the machinery to warm up before production can begin. A scatterplot illustrates the relationship between the time needed to produce a batch and the number of items in each batch. The line of best fit for this data is represented by the equation y = 8x + 20. Based on this line of best fit, which of the following statements is accurate? A. The production time increases by 8 minutes for each additional item in a batch. B. The equipment's warm-up time is approximately 60 minutes. C. The equipment's warm-up time is approximately 44 minutes. D. The production time increases by 20 minutes for each additional item in a batch.

The equation given is y = 8x + 20, where y represents the time needed to produce a batch and x represents the number of items in each batch.

From this equation:

  • The coefficient of x (8) indicates that for each additional item in a batch, the production time increases by 8 units (which are minutes in this case).
  • The constant term (20) represents the base time required for warming up the machinery before production starts.

Therefore, based on the equation y = 8x + 20:

A. The production time increases by 8 minutes for each additional item in a batch.
